Types of Motorsport fasteners

The fasteners are mostly used in race and rally cars and not used in the production of normal personal or commercial cars. The designs of fasteners are fore-mostly prepared for the aircraft industry. These fasteners are available in varied options, where you can remove and attach its components easily and quickly.

Types of fasteners:

1. Dzus fasteners: The design of Dzus fasteners, motorsport the fastener is a spring-loaded stud that is almost like a diamond-shaped plate. This stud is compressed so that it reaches the receptacle spring that is riveted to the inner side of the panel. This helps to fasten the panels together and makes it resistant to any kind of vibration. The best thing is that it can be easily released with the help of a screwdriver or Dzus tool.

2. Camloc fasteners: This is a range of quarter-turn motor sport fasteners that is available as slot head or crosshead. This has the version of push-button and does not require any tools to operate. It can work with just a finger or a thumb. It comes in many variants that have a round flange, which fits well against the outside panel. This is also secured as a replacement to a retainer washer.

3. Pip Pins: These are quick-release motor sport fasteners that can be released by just a push button. It has a top panel held in place by the shoulder on the Pip Pin. The lower part of the fastener is held in a tube that matches the outer diameter of the pink shank. If the button is released then it protrudes and holds the pin from the end of the tube.

4. Detent ring pins: These motorsport fasteners are almost similar to Pip Pins, but they do not have a shoulder but just a ring to bear on the top panel. It has spring-loaded balls that allow quick as well as easy fitting and removal. The pin fits in well and the length of the grip is measured from the base of the ring to the ball retainers.

5. Spring hooks: These are the motorsport fasteners that have two panels joined together in a similar pattern. Though held over center clips, it relies on the spring tension rather than the over-center action. It is commonly known a shoot springs as it looks like holding the boot together.
